Imagine walking through your quiet neighborhood. Dogs are being walked, children are playing outside, and neighbors exchange the classic wave and nod as they pass. Everything appears normal. Yet research shows that about half of all U.S. adults will experience at least one traumatic event in their lifetime, and an estimated 6.8 percent will develop post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D) at some point in their lives. (National Institute of Mental Health). Behind closed doors, many are quietly carrying grief, trauma, addiction, or depression that remains unseen. 
 
This reality is what inspired the Shattered Silence: Stories of Recovery and Resilience, a podcast dedicated to sharing real stories of struggle, recovery, and hope. Created to break down stigma and embrace connection, helping those struggling not feel ashamed or alone. The podcast brings together voices from across the country and beyond, while remaining deeply rooted in the local community. 
 
The Shattered Silence host, Jori Kinney, used her own life experiences to shape the mission behind the microphone. Her journey with trauma began at a young age. Growing up in Bakersfield, she experienced profound loss when her best friend was struck and killed by a car at just 10 years old. Experiencing profound loss at a young age shaped her awareness and understanding of life in ways fewer children encounter. 
 
As the years passed, significant loss continued to follow. In August of 2023, life seemed normal. Jori and her fiancé, Kyle, were newly engaged and just beginning to build their family with their eight-month-old son. With no clear signs of how deeply he was internally struggling, Kyle purchased a single pill that was unknowingly laced with fentanyl. That one decision ended his life. 
 
Among the many losses Jori has experienced, the sudden death of Kyle marked a profound turning point in her life. His loss made one message very clear: a single mistake should not cost someone their life. Mental health challenges do not define a person’s worth, and silence only deepens the crisis. Shattered Silence was born out of a desire to bring awareness to these struggles and help prevent further loss through honest conversation and shared resources. 
 
The podcast officially launched in August of 2024.
